| 61 | /* The input and output encrypted as though 64bit ofb mode is being |
| 62 | * used. The extra state information to record how much of the |
| 63 | * 64bit block we have used is contained in *num; |
| 64 | */ |
| 65 | void DES_ede3_ofb64_encrypt(const unsigned char *in, |
| 66 | unsigned char *out, long length, |
| 67 | DES_key_schedule *k1, DES_key_schedule *k2, |
| 68 | DES_key_schedule *k3, DES_cblock *ivec, |
| 69 | int *num) |
| 70 | { |
| 71 | DES_LONGunsigned int v0,v1; |
| 72 | int n= *num; |
| 73 | long l=length; |
| 74 | DES_cblock d; |
| 75 | char *dp; |
| 76 | DES_LONGunsigned int ti[2]; |
| 77 | unsigned char *iv; |
| 78 | int save=0; |
| 79 | |
| 80 | iv = &(*ivec)[0]; |
| 81 | c2l(iv,v0)(v0 =((unsigned int)(*((iv)++))) , v0|=((unsigned int)(*((iv) ++)))<< 8L, v0|=((unsigned int)(*((iv)++)))<<16L, v0|=((unsigned int)(*((iv)++)))<<24L); |
| 82 | c2l(iv,v1)(v1 =((unsigned int)(*((iv)++))) , v1|=((unsigned int)(*((iv) ++)))<< 8L, v1|=((unsigned int)(*((iv)++)))<<16L, v1|=((unsigned int)(*((iv)++)))<<24L); |
| 83 | ti[0]=v0; |
| 84 | ti[1]=v1; |
| 85 | dp=(char *)d; |
| 86 | l2c(v0,dp)(*((dp)++)=(unsigned char)(((v0) )&0xff), *((dp)++)=(unsigned char)(((v0)>> 8L)&0xff), *((dp)++)=(unsigned char) (((v0)>>16L)&0xff), *((dp)++)=(unsigned char)(((v0) >>24L)&0xff)); |
| 87 | l2c(v1,dp)(*((dp)++)=(unsigned char)(((v1) )&0xff), *((dp)++)=(unsigned char)(((v1)>> 8L)&0xff), *((dp)++)=(unsigned char) (((v1)>>16L)&0xff), *((dp)++)=(unsigned char)(((v1) >>24L)&0xff)); |
| 88 | while (l--) |
| 89 | { |
| 90 | if (n == 0) |
| 91 | { |
| 92 | /* ti[0]=v0; */ |
| 93 | /* ti[1]=v1; */ |
| 94 | DES_encrypt3(ti,k1,k2,k3); |
| 95 | v0=ti[0]; |
| 96 | v1=ti[1]; |
| 97 | |
| 98 | dp=(char *)d; |
| 99 | l2c(v0,dp)(*((dp)++)=(unsigned char)(((v0) )&0xff), *((dp)++)=(unsigned char)(((v0)>> 8L)&0xff), *((dp)++)=(unsigned char) (((v0)>>16L)&0xff), *((dp)++)=(unsigned char)(((v0) >>24L)&0xff)); |
| 100 | l2c(v1,dp)(*((dp)++)=(unsigned char)(((v1) )&0xff), *((dp)++)=(unsigned char)(((v1)>> 8L)&0xff), *((dp)++)=(unsigned char) (((v1)>>16L)&0xff), *((dp)++)=(unsigned char)(((v1) >>24L)&0xff)); |
| 101 | save++; |
| 102 | } |
| 103 | *(out++)= *(in++)^d[n]; |
| 104 | n=(n+1)&0x07; |
| 105 | } |
| 106 | if (save) |
| 107 | { |
| 108 | iv = &(*ivec)[0]; |
| 109 | l2c(v0,iv)(*((iv)++)=(unsigned char)(((v0) )&0xff), *((iv)++)=(unsigned char)(((v0)>> 8L)&0xff), *((iv)++)=(unsigned char) (((v0)>>16L)&0xff), *((iv)++)=(unsigned char)(((v0) >>24L)&0xff)); |
| 110 | l2c(v1,iv)(*((iv)++)=(unsigned char)(((v1) )&0xff), *((iv)++)=(unsigned char)(((v1)>> 8L)&0xff), *((iv)++)=(unsigned char) (((v1)>>16L)&0xff), *((iv)++)=(unsigned char)(((v1) >>24L)&0xff)); |
| 111 | } |
| 112 | v0=v1=ti[0]=ti[1]=0; |
Value stored to 'v0' is never read | |
| 113 | *num=n; |
| 114 | } |
